In case of an odd number of values in the data set the median is the value in the middle of the data in question; while in case of an even number of values the median is equal to the mean of the two data values from the middle of the data set ordered from lowest to highest. A musical interval is the distance between two notes, which we can also describe as the difference in pitch between two sounds. The interval (distance) between two notes, e.g., between C1 and C2 or F3 and F4, is called an octave. Ads.
